Transaction 2e34df89bb9393701b741e51950ec3d73a9f9eca27bea577e579643bd9dd3839
1 Input
2 Outputs
- 2e34df89bb9393701b741e51950ec3d73a9f9eca27bea577e579643bd9dd3839:0
- 2e34df89bb9393701b741e51950ec3d73a9f9eca27bea577e579643bd9dd3839:1
value 274050
address 18d9DFY9oGVCLUg7mPbqj3ZxePspypsUHo
value 11367077
address 12eQRC7rPNGvJ5xgCEGgzFYik8CmxKxt26